> > Problems on de4x5.o with asm-i386/string.h
> > (both with gcc and egcs).
> > Again :-(.
>
> You can't win that battle. Your fix breaks IDE CDROMS for me. strstr has
> to go non inline

How about realizing that the strstr() is only used in
very few places, and there it is *not* in speed critical
path. --> Let that routine be written in C!
